Omair slams hat trick

Published May 30, 2003

KARACHI, May 29: Public School Sir Syed Town moved into the semifinal of 4th Tanveer Dar Inter School Hockey Tournament with 6-0 hammering of Ibrahim Alibhai Secondary School North Nazimabad at Hockey Club of Pakistan Stadium here Thursday.

Left winger Muhammad Omair starred in his team’s triumph with a brilliant hat-trick. He netted in 10th, 14th and 25th minute to complete three in a row feat.

Right back Rashid, left-in Muhammad Fahad and left half Muhammad Haris scored the other goals in the second half.

Agro Technical will take on Railways School Karachi Cantonment at 3.00 p.m. and Habib Public will clash with GBSS Federal Public School 4.45 p.m.—APP
